Lewpy's GPU plug-in is developed using Pete soft plug-in as base. I don't think is better then Pete OGL1 plug-in exept for some features that are available only in glide3 but not very well emulated by wrappers. And, as Zeckensack says "ePSXe w Lewpy's Glide Plugin: looks very well, performs like dog on Radeons. Geforce cards should be okay."
Ciao. ![]() P.S.: I have tested the wrapper with FFVII and the battle menu isn't displayed... probably the framebuffer isn't totally emulated by wrapper. |
